admin 管理员组

文章数量: 1087139


2024年3月26日发(作者:软件测试考试试题及答案)

tcl next用法

"tcl next"是Tcl编程语言中的一个命令,它通常用于在循环

中获取下一个元素或执行下一个迭代。下面我将从多个角度来解释

"tcl next"的用法。

首先,"tcl next"通常与"foreach"命令一起使用,用于在列表

或数组中进行迭代。例如:

foreach item {1 2 3 4 5} {。

puts $item.

if {$item == 3} {。

next.

}。

puts "This is not 3"

}。

在这个例子中,当$item的值等于3时,"next"命令被执行,

跳过当前迭代,直接进入下一个迭代。

另外,"tcl next"也可以在"for"循环中使用,用于跳过当前迭

代,直接进入下一个迭代。例如:

for {set i 0} {$i < 10} {incr i} {。

if {$i % 2 == 0} {。

puts "$i is even"

} else {。

next.

}。

}。

在这个例子中,当$i的值为奇数时,"next"命令被执行,跳过

当前迭代,直接进行下一个迭代。

此外,"tcl next"还可以在自定义的循环中使用,用于跳过特

定条件下的迭代。例如:

set i 0。

while {$i < 10} {。

if {$i == 5} {。

incr i.

next.

}。

puts $i.

incr i.

}。

在这个例子中,当$i的值为5时,"next"命令被执行,跳过当

前迭代,直接进行下一个迭代。

总的来说,"tcl next"命令在Tcl编程语言中用于控制循环的

迭代流程,可以帮助程序员根据特定条件跳过当前迭代,直接进行

下一个迭代。希望我能够全面解答你的问题。


本文标签: 迭代 用于 进行 命令 循环